Honda taking ‘very high risk' for 2017
Honda chief Yusuke Hasegawa has cast doubt on whether McLaren-Honda can reach their potential this year with the 2017 specifications. Fernando Alonso and Jenson Button endured a frustrating 2016 campaign as they tried to narrow the gap to front-runners Mercedes, Red Bull and Ferrari. The former, alongside new team-mate Stoffel Vandoorne, look set be in for a tricky season as Honda continues to development their new power unit. 'The concept is completely different,' Hasegawa told Autosport. 'It's very high risk, we don't know a lot of things about that new concept. 'We know it will give us a performance advantage but the biggest risk is whether we can realise that potential this year.'...
